Brothers Bloom
I thought I should start with the first and still my favorite script that I have read. Director/Writer Rian Johnson outdid himself with this crazily brilliant script. This is only his second movie and is set for release in late October. If you havent seen his first film Brick, then I strongly suggest you hire or buy this also great movie. The movie is about two brothers who have always been brilliant at coning people with elaborate scams. After many years of success Bloom eventually decides to leave this world behind. Sick of always acting and unsure of his own personality he leaves the con world behind. After the passing of a few years Stephen, his brother, lures him back in to do one last con on rich, beautiful and slightly crazy Penelope. Mayhem insues as the brothers treck across Europe carrying out their brilliant con, with twist after twist adding to the excitement. It really is a great script, Johnson has a great writing style which always keeps you entertained and the story is quite simply amazing. With plenty of Comedy and Adventure, this is destined to be a classic.
